Troubleshooting
CANNOT LOCATE THE FIXED LINE SOCKET
- Contact the site primary contact who should have been onsite during the socket installation.
THE SOGEA SOCKET WILL NOT ACCEPT AN RJ11
- An older PSTN telephone socket may have been installed by Openreach.
- Either install a DSL filter to accept an RJ11 or call CSL Tech Support to raise a fault with Openreach to replace the socket.
THE DSL LED IS BLINKING SLOWLY SHOWING OFFLINE
- Ensure using the correct cable for the fixed line technology (RJ11).
- SOGEA uses the supplied RJ11 black cable.
THE DSL LED IS OFF OR BLINKING SLOWLY BUT CABLE IS CONNECTED
- Ensure using the correct cable for the fixed line technology.
- Ensure using the correct socket that has recently been installed.
- Try another cable.
- Power cycle the router.
- If KCOM/SURE socket, call CSL Tech Support.
THE P4 LED IS SHOWING OFFLINE
- Ensure using the correct socket that has recently been installed.
- Ensure using the correct cable for the fixed line technology (RJ45).
- Try a different cable, if applicable.
FIXED LINE SOCKET HAS BEEN PHYSICALLY DAMAGED
- Openreach will be required to fix the socket.
- Report to CSL Tech Support to raise a fault with Openreach.
FIXED LINE SOCKET IS NOT LOCATED IN THE CORRECTION POSITION
- Openreach will be required to complete a socket relocation.
- Report to CSL Tech Support to raise a socket relocation with Openreach.
THE SITE IS OFF-LINE AND THE ROUTER CAN NOT BE CONTACTED
- Check the router is powered on. Ensure the power adaptor is connected to the routers PWR socket, the router PWR switch is set to ON, the power adapter is connected to the mains power socket and switched on.
- Check the ACTIVITY LED is blinking. The ACTIVITY LED blinking indicates the router is ready and operating normally. If the ACTIVITY LED is off, recheck the router is receiving power as per step 1.
- Check the DSL connectivity is established.
If the DSL LED is off, please check connectors are well seated. If connections are OK, swap the filter, cables, or adaptors between the line socket and router. (If applicable).
DSL | On | DSL connection synchronised |
Blinking | Slowly: DSL connection not currently synchronising or not detected. Quickly: DSL connection is synchronising | |
FTTP (P4) | On | FTTP connection is connected/synchronised |
Off | FTTP connection not currently detected |
4. If no resolution, contact CSL Tech Support.

Technical Specifications
- VDSL2 (Superfast Fibre) or Gigabit Ethernet WAN Router with Failover
- Up to 950Mbps Firewall Throughput for Ethernet WAN
- 4 Gigabit LAN Ports
- 4 LAN Subnets with VLANs (Port-based / 802.1q)
- SPI Firewall and Content Filtering
- Up to 150Mbps IPsec VPN Throughput
- 2 LAN-to-LAN or Remote Teleworker VPN Tunnels
- DrayTek SSL VPN and OpenVPN support
- Can be centrally Managed by ACS
- 2 x concurrent VPN tunnels
